Solution for 3(-3P-2)=33 equation:


Simplifying
3(-3P + -2) = 33

Reorder the terms:
3(-2 + -3P) = 33
(-2 * 3 + -3P * 3) = 33
(-6 + -9P) = 33

Solving
-6 + -9P = 33

Solving for variable 'P'.

Move all terms containing P to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'6' to each side of the equation.
-6 + 6 + -9P = 33 + 6

Combine like terms: -6 + 6 = 0
0 + -9P = 33 + 6
-9P = 33 + 6

Combine like terms: 33 + 6 = 39
-9P = 39

Divide each side by '-9'.
P = -4.333333333

Simplifying
P = -4.333333333
